Thoughts on Norse Legend at Salisbury today
Norse Legend makes his racecourse debut in the 1.50 at Salisbury today. Mickael Barzalona takes the ride in the seven furlong maiden. Norse Legend is more of a horse for next year as he will be seen to best effect over a staying trip. He can be a bit green in his work and hopefully he will learn a lot from today’s experience.
The race is an open affair and Tullia is the pick of those with experience and Marmarus ought to build on a promising debut – that said it wouldn’t take any of the newcomers to be a superstar to be involved in the finish although it would be pure guess work as to which that might be.
